i can only suggest you actually file to a local Sent folder - but add an
outgoing filter that fcc's everything to your remote one too (or visa
versa).
at least if you get a corrupt one you should have a good copy available
as a backup.
On Thu, 2004-06-03 at 16:36 +0200, Botond Kardos wrote:
> Hi,
> I have the same problems as described here (with Evolution 1.2.x,
> 1.4.x and 1.5.x as well):
> http://bugzilla.ximian.com/show_bug.cgi?id=28941 (IMAP copies of sent
> mail sometimes corrupted). It is considered as a bug of Exchange Server
> 5.5. Don't you know of a workaround to this problem? For some reasons
> I'd like to put my sent mails into an IMAP folder, but my company won't
> upgrade Exchange Server in the near future.
> Thanks,
> Botond
